Many optoelectronic measuring instruments, vibro-scanning devices and deflection systems have angular sensors or circular scales as a reference measure for angle determination. Most of angle measuring devices must be tested or calibrated with a relevant precision therefore a special test rig for these purposes is needed. At current technical level the precision of measurements of vibro-displacement, amplitudes or frequency of vibrations implies not only precise manufacturing and assembly but also a necessity to incorporate modern computer technologies enabling automation of the measuring process. All these components of modern technologies can be accomplished by using mechatronic constituents. This paper presents a brief review of the angle testing/calibration equipment with the integrated mechatronic devices.
